Located at 3611 EAST LINWOOD, in KANSAS CITY, Missouri, CENTRAL MIDDLE SCHOOL is a close-knit middle-grades school that serves 375 students (grades 7 through 8), run under KANSAS CITY 33.
KANSAS CITY 33 runs 31 schools in total, collectively educating 15,079 students. CENTRAL MIDDLE SCHOOL is one of those campuses.
Looking at the student body, CENTRAL MIDDLE SCHOOL shows that Black students make up the majority at 64%. Other groups include 23% Hispanic, 6% White, 5% multiracial. That is noticeably more Black than the county at large, where the share is closer to 22%.
On the income-and-resources front, Staff filings list 29 full-time-equivalent teachers, which works out to roughly 12.8:1 students per teacher. That tracks the state average closely. Roughly 100% of students at CENTRAL MIDDLE SCHOOL qualify for free or reduced-price lunch, a number frequently used as a low-income enrollment indicator. Set against Jackson County (around 60%), the school's rate is noticeably above typical.
After controlling for student poverty, CENTRAL MIDDLE SCHOOL is in the bottom 10% of Missouri public schools. The BeatsExpectations model predicts schools with this FRL share to land around 49.4%; CENTRAL MIDDLE SCHOOL posts 27.1%, -22.3 points below that line.
In the broader community, census data for Jackson County shows median household income runs about $68,577, 34%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, and the poverty rate sits near 10%. CENTRAL MIDDLE SCHOOL is one of 244 public schools in Jackson County (combined enrollment of about 105,714 students).
Nearest neighbor: CONTRACT, around 0.1 miles off. Within five miles, there are 8 other public schools. Among the 8 schools in that immediate cluster with test data (this one included), CENTRAL MIDDLE SCHOOL ranks 8th on composite proficiency, below the local average of 52.4%.
Geographically, the school is in an urban area.
Five-year trend. Looking back 7 years, enrollment at CENTRAL MIDDLE SCHOOL has edged down 6%, going from 399 students in 2018 to 375 in 2025. The Black share of enrollment decreased from 88% to 64% over that span. The student-to-teacher ratio rose from 11.5:1 in 2018 to 12.8:1 today.
